Q: Is the Saris Trainer Freehub compatible with all Shimano and SRAM systems?A: No, the Saris Trainer Freehub is only compatible with Shimano and SRAM eleven-speed systems. It is not suitable for twelve-speed systems.
Q: Can I use the Saris Trainer Freehub with my direct drive trainer?A: Yes, the Saris Trainer Freehub is designed for use with Saris direct drive trainers, including the H3, Hammer, and H2 models. It allows for a smooth cycling experience.
